Granadillo
Granadillo is a locality in Municipio de San Gaspar Ixchil, Huehuetenango Department and has an elevation of 1,552 metres. Granadillo is situated nearby to the hamlet Morales, as well as near Luminoche.| Tap on a place to explore it |

San Ildefonso Ixtahuacán
Town
San Ildefonso Ixtahuacán is a municipality in the Guatemalan department of Huehuetenango, situated at 1580 metres above sea level, with the town of Ixtahuacán as the municipal seat. San Ildefonso Ixtahuacán is situated 2½ km west of Granadillo.
Colotenango
Town
Colotenango is a town and municipality in the Guatemalan department of Huehuetenango. The municipality is situated at 1,590 m above sea level and has a population of 34,834. Colotenango is situated 3½ km east of Granadillo.
San Gaspar Ixchil
Village
San Gaspar Ixchil is a municipality in the Guatemalan department of Huehuetenango. San Gaspar Ixchil is situated 3½ km southeast of Granadillo.
